Beware: The Science of Reading Does Include Comprehension!

January 11, 2023
Watch On-Demand

It’s time to dispel the myths and surface the reality that the science of reading does address comprehension. Watch this on-demand webinar to learn:

  • What the science has revealed about the complexity of reading comprehension
  • The critical processes and knowledge necessary for making meaning
  • How this knowledge informs the design of a blueprint for reading comprehension instruction
  • Evidence-based instructional tools to help students develop strategies and skills for comprehending text

Don’t miss out on this opportunity to learn more about this often overlooked component of the science of reading.
